WebIn the New Testament these first five books are called the book of the law ( Galatians 3:10 ), the book of Moses ( Mark 12:26 ), the law of the Lord ( Luke 2:23 ), the law of Moses ( Luke 2:22 ), and the law ( Matthew 12:5 ). In both testaments the five books of Moses are considered one book. WebDid Moses write Genesis? Tradition credits Moses as the author of Genesis, as well as the books of Exodus, Leviticus, Numbers and most of Deuteronomy; however, modern scholars, especially from the 19th century onward, place the books' authorship in the 6th and 5th centuries BC, hundreds of years after Moses is supposed to have lived.
